A CD4 count of 5 indicates that the immune system is virtually non-functioning. In such cases, people are much more susceptible to infections, as the immune system is unable to fight them off.

Systemic lupus erythematosus is an incurable, chronic, inflammatory, autoimmune disease. In lupus, the person's immune system attacks healthy parts of the self. Lupus is managed with medications that suppress the immune system. 1.5 to 2 million Americans have a form of lupus. 5 million people world wide have the disease.
